Design Elements for Professionalism

Font Selection: Choose fonts that are both legible and elegant. Serif fonts, such as Times New Roman or Garamond, often exude a classic and formal appearance. Avoid overly ornate or playful fonts that may detract from the professional tone.

  • Color Scheme: Opt for a color palette that is both visually appealing and conveys the appropriate sentiment. Consider using soft, neutral tones like white, cream, or light gray as a base, and then introduce a complementary accent color to add a touch of vibrancy.
  • Layout and Composition: The layout should be well-balanced and easy to read. Ensure that the text is aligned consistently and that there is adequate spacing between elements. Use a clear hierarchy to guide the viewer’s attention, with the most important information prominently displayed.
  • Branding Elements: If applicable, incorporate your organization’s logo and branding elements into the certificate design. This helps to establish a sense of identity and reinforces your brand message.

  • Essential Components of a Gratitude Certificate

    Heading: The heading should clearly state the purpose of the certificate, such as “Certificate of Appreciation” or “Gratitude Certificate.” Use a larger font size and a bold or italic style to make it stand out.

  • Recipient Information: Provide a dedicated section for the recipient’s name, title, and organization. This information should be prominently displayed and formatted in a professional manner.
  • Acknowledgement: Express your gratitude in a concise and heartfelt manner. Acknowledge the specific contributions or achievements that warrant recognition.
  • Date of Issue: Include the date on which the certificate is issued to provide a historical context.
  • Issuing Authority: Specify the name and position of the individual or organization issuing the certificate. This adds legitimacy and credibility to the document.
  • Signature Line: Provide a space for a signature, along with the name and title of the issuing authority. Consider adding a digital signature or a scanned signature to enhance the authenticity.

  • Creating a Gratitude Certificate Template in WordPress

    Choose a Suitable Theme: Select a WordPress theme that offers a clean and professional layout. Look for themes with customizable templates and design options.

  • Create a New Page: Create a new page within your WordPress site and give it a descriptive title, such as “Gratitude Certificate Template.”
  • Add a Page Builder or Shortcode Plugin: If your theme doesn’t have built-in page builder functionality, consider installing a plugin like Elementor or Visual Composer. These tools provide a user-friendly interface for creating custom layouts.
  • Design the Template: Use the page builder or shortcode plugin to arrange the elements of your gratitude certificate. Add text blocks, images, and other design elements as needed. Customize the fonts, colors, and spacing to match your desired aesthetic.
  • Save and Preview: Once you are satisfied with the design, save the page and preview it to ensure that it looks as intended. Make any necessary adjustments before publishing the template.
